DESIGN ENGINEERING Fuel Rail & Injector Cover Kit for Jeep (1997-2004, 4.0L Engine)

The DESIGN ENGINEERING Fuel Rail & Injector Cover Kit is an essential upgrade for Jeep owners with the 4.0L inline 6 engine, particularly those from 1997 to 2004. This kit effectively reduces vapor lock and keeps fuel injectors cool, addressing common heat soak issues. Made from high-temperature glass fiber with an aluminum skin, it blocks radiant heat, preventing fuel vaporization. The complete set includes a manifold heat shield, fuel rail cover, six injector covers, and O-rings, ensuring a thorough solution. Installation is straightforward with basic tools, making it an easy enhancement for your Jeep’s performance and reliability.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an Engine Heat Shield Kit

When choosing an engine heat shield kit, you’ll want to take into account several key factors. Look at the material quality and durability, as well as the heat resistance ratings to guarantee peak performance. Also, reflect on installation ease, application versatility, and any customization options that might suit your needs.

Material Quality and Durability

Choosing the right heat shield kit hinges on material quality and durability, which are vital for effective performance. High-quality aluminum or fiberglass materials typically provide superior heat resistance, often withstanding temperatures up to 1022°F (550°C) or even higher. Look for thicker options, like 0.5 mm aluminum, as they offer enhanced protection against thermal damage and impact. Corrosion resistance is essential for longevity, so opt for materials like heavy-duty embossed aluminum that withstand harsh conditions without degrading. The embossed design not only improves airflow but also enhances thermal performance, making it more effective at dissipating heat. Additionally, flexibility and malleability are key for easy customization, allowing the heat shield to fit complex engine structures and guarantee thorough coverage.

Heat Resistance Ratings

Heat resistance ratings are essential factors to evaluate in selecting an engine heat shield kit. These ratings indicate the maximum temperature a heat shield can withstand without degrading. For instance, aluminum heat shields typically resist up to 1022°F (550°C), which is suitable for automotive environments. If you need higher protection, materials like basalt fiber can reflect up to 97% of radiant heat while ensuring effective thermal protection. High-performance kits often feature multi-layer designs with aluminum skins and insulating barriers, enhancing durability and reducing heat soak. It’s vital to choose a heat shield that aligns with your vehicle’s specific heat requirements to guarantee best performance and longevity.
